logo

Output 65c83e0603a6ce291b35eb155ec3f0dde7ba7f91b1e4385a6ae0d62f6defb8b1:0

value
2990000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b12118afabf3ecbeb871eaacc7e3d0c62071c993 OP_EQUALVERIFY OP_CHECKSIG
address
1H9aFXzMrK3jdDyGXAG1jAEa2JiBtBwZXd
transaction
65c83e0603a6ce291b35eb155ec3f0dde7ba7f91b1e4385a6ae0d62f6defb8b1